Mound drench nests with 2-3 gallons of a 5 gallon bucket mixed with Demon WP insecticide. Soak them good.

Put out a few Lays potato chips around your yard.
If they attract fire ants then put out bait such as Amdro or Extinguish.

The bait goes bad fast in the heat so buy small amounts or split with neighbors.

Stay vigilant after rains. That's when new queens mate and fly off making new colonies.

Try the Lays trick putting some chips out and follow the ant trail back to the nes. That may give you a direction to bait with Extinguish or Amdro

Mounds are currently subsurface due to drought, thus hard to find.
Look around any object in contact with ground. Fence, outbuildings, stepping stones, deck, flowerbed edging.

I have had a pesticide applicators license for 35 years but would not generally broadcast insecticide spray all over a yard that my family was walking in - especially little kids and wives of childbearing age. Health hazards from insecticides are not to be taken lightly.

Based on personal experience, Bengal Ultra Fire Ant Dust is the best product out there.

Background: we built on an old pasture and flood irrigate the yard (aprox 1.5 acres). After moving in, had fire ant mounds all over, like 20+ would show up after irrigating. Tried treating with other products but could never eradicate all of them. Local hardware store suggested Bengal, probably 7 or 8 years ago. Switched over, knocked them out and have been fire ant free for the last 5-6 years.

Top Choice by Bayer.

Supposed to be applied like fertilizer, by a licensed professional. However if you have the right "guy" they might sell a bag to you. A 50/60 lb bad does just over one half acre, but is about $200 now.

We knock back the mounds with Surrender (ugh the smell), then apply Top Choice a couple days later and water in. An application can last for a couple years or more.
